The Rosh claims that from the Parasha that talks about what to give, it claims gold, silver and brass (or copper). He claims this refers to distinctive levels of Sedaka. When anyone is nutritious and wealthy, and all the things's heading nicely and he presents Sedaka, not due to the fact he is terrified, or since he demands something, then It truly is gold . He’s offering Sedaka to present Sedaka. When somebody is Unwell or has some obstacle, It is also good, but it really drops to silver. And when an individual is admittedly in dire straits and he is dying, and he provides it away, then it drops to copper. They're all very good, but you will discover different ranges. Rav Yissachar Dov of Belz had an in depth college student, who was very wealthy, and reported he was intending to depart all his revenue for just after he dies. Similar to the story from the will, he claimed he’d give every thing to all of the Mosdot right after this death, because, as he explained, “ As long as I am here, I don't want to generally be to the giver checklist.” The Rebbe replied by using a mashal: There was a person who borrowed a large sum of cash, let’s say $one hundred,000, from his Close friend. He was imagined to give it again at a specific time, but enough time passed, and he saved pushing it off. Then, one day the man that owed The cash was touring Using the person that he borrowed The cash from, and quickly a bunch of thieves surrounded them and held them up for The cash. At that moment, The person that owed the money advised his Buddy , “I chose to shell out you back again now.” Obviously! Simply because you’re about to shed the money in any case, so I would at the same time spend you back now when the intruders are below declaring, ‘Your hard earned money, or your life.’ The Rebbe said advised him it had been a similar thing when an individual waits right until he is almost dying to present away his income. Nicely, really pleasant. It truly is your money, or your life. It will be separated from you anyway. Some time to offer dollars is when the person has no stress and just offers it to offer. That's the highest stage, that is the level which is known as zahav/gold .
